还在为团建聚会时抢不到麦克风发愁?或是想在家练歌却嫌KTV太贵?作为一名混迹互联网5年的全栈工程师,我实测过十几款KTV软件,今天就用技术人的视角,帮你避开广告陷阱和兼容性天坑,直接锁定三款真正能打的工具。从安装到调校,我会把配置细节掰开揉碎——无论你是想快速搞起一场云端歌友会,还是打算自己捣鼓个私人点唱系统,这篇都能让你少走弯路。

一、基础准备:别急着装软件,先搞定声卡和延迟
很多人一上来就装软件,结果不是没声音就是延迟高,然后怪软件垃圾。其实90%的问题出在声卡配置上。记住一个核心原理:KTV软件需要同时处理「音乐流」和「麦克风输入流」,这两股声音必须实时混合输出,延迟超过50ms就会感觉音画不同步。
必做检查项(Windows为例):
- 右键任务栏喇叭图标 → 打开「声音设置」 → 确保输入输出设备正确(比如别把耳机麦克风认成了摄像头麦克风);
- 关键步骤:在「声音控制面板」 → 播放设备属性中 → 开启「独占模式」(允许应用程序独占控制设备),这是降低延迟的关键;
- 测试麦克风:用系统自带的录音机录一段,确保有波形——硬件没问题再搞软件。
二、实战评测:三款KTV方案横评,从小白到极客都覆盖
1. 全民K歌PC版:适合新手快速开唱
定位:娱乐型,资源库强大,但专业调音选项少。
安装注意:官网下载时小心捆绑软件!安装时取消勾选「推荐安装的卫士/浏览器」。
调优设置:
- 音频设置里选「专业模式」,把延迟调到40ms以下;
- 如果啸叫(刺耳回音),把麦克风增益拉低到80%;
- 进阶玩法:用VB-Cable虚拟声卡把输出音频路由到直播软件(比如OBS),实现直播K歌。
2. 音街(开源方案):极客最爱,无限自定义
技术栈:Electron + Web音频API,支持插件扩展。
安装命令(需要Node.js环境):
# 克隆代码
git clone https://github.com/xxx/yinjie.git
# 安装依赖(注意要用npm v7+以上版本)
npm install
# 启动开发模式
npm run dev
核心配置:
- 修改
config/audio.json中的缓冲区大小(bufferSize):从1024调到512,延迟直接减半; - 插件推荐:下载「混响增强插件」,复制到
plugins文件夹,然后在设置里加载——瞬间变身演唱会现场。
3. 酷狗唱唱:平衡型选手,曲库+调音兼得
亮点:内置智能修音功能,跑调也能救回来。
避坑指南:
- 安装后如果检测不到麦克风,去Windows隐私设置 → 麦克风权限 → 允许酷狗访问;
- 专业调音参数建议:
- 人声音量:90%(避免盖过伴奏)
- 混响:选「大厅模式」(空间感更自然)
- 降噪:开中度(除非环境特别吵,否则别开满)
三、高阶玩法:搭建私人K歌服务器(Docker部署)
如果你想和异地朋友组局唱歌,可以用开源项目「SingRoom」自建服务端,全程加密不泄密。
部署步骤:
- 服务器要求:Linux系统,2核4G以上配置,安装Docker;
- 一键部署命令:
docker run -d --name singroom \
-p 8080:8080 -p 1935:1935 \
-e SSL_CERT="/path/to/cert" \
singroom/server:latest
- 客户端连接:在软件输入服务器IP:8080,创建房间后分享链接——搞定!
四、常见问题排查(遇到问题先来这查)
- 问题1:有音乐声但麦克风没声音
检查:麦克风权限是否开启?是否被其他软件(比如微信)独占? - 问题2:延迟高到爆炸
解决:关掉独占模式→重启软件→再重新开启独占模式(驱动重置大法); - 问题3:录音后有杂音
排查:接地问题!把电脑电源的三孔插头插实(避免虚接),或用电池供电笔记本测试。
总结:按需选择,优先折腾声卡
- 只想爽唱:选全民K歌或酷狗,装完直接用;
- 想折腾音效:用音街,调参数自由度最高;
- 需要私密组局:自建SingRoom服务器,网络好体验绝杀一切公有云。
最后提醒:KTV软件吃CPU资源,唱歌时关掉Chrome(这玩意能吞掉半个CPU)——好了,现在你可以尽情当麦霸了!


评论